Pup overdose horror

A FAMILY was left heartbroken when their Terrier cross puppy died after eating a block of cannabis.

It is thought that the drugs were tossed in to the owner's garden by youths who were running from the police. The dog was found by his owner foaming at the mouth, but their vet was unable to save him.

Scooby's owner, a 28-year-old woman from Castleford, West Yorkshire, told local newspapers of her horror at finding the ten month-old pup after he had eaten the drugs. She is currently consoling her young son after the loss of their family pet.
